The Klopeiner See: An Idyllic Lake in the Heart of Carinthia
The Klopeiner See, nestled in the picturesque landscape of Carinthia, is known for its crystal-clear water and pleasant water temperature, making it one of the warmest Alpine lakes. This lake offers a perfect setting for both relaxation seekers and active holidaymakers.
Quick Facts about Klopeiner See:
- What is Klopeiner See? A bathing lake in Carinthia with one of the highest water temperatures in Austria.
- Where is it located? In the south of Austria, Carinthia, near the city of Klagenfurt.
- Activities: Swimming, hiking, cycling, sailing, and diving.
- Admission Prices: Access to the lake is free at many points; there may be an admission fee for beach resorts.
- Opening Hours: Beach resorts and leisure facilities usually open from May to September.
- Accommodations: Wide range from campsites to hotels.
- Gastronomy: Restaurants and cafes serving local cuisine around the lake.
General Information about Klopeiner Lake
The Klopeiner See is characterized by its unique combination of natural beauty, pleasant climate, and diverse leisure activities. With a maximum depth of about 48 meters, the lake not only provides ideal conditions for swimming and sunbathing but also for water sports such as sailing and diving. The surrounding mountain landscape invites you to extensive hikes and bike tours, allowing you to enjoy breathtaking views of the Carinthian mountains.

Excursions around the Lake
The region around the Klopeiner See is rich in cultural and natural attractions. Excursions to nearby castles, palaces, and museums are recommended to explore the cultural diversity of Carinthia. Nature lovers should not miss the Wildensteiner Waterfall and the Obir stalactite caves, known for their unique geological formations.

Public Access Points and Beach Resorts
The Klopeiner See offers numerous public access points that can be used free of charge. Additionally, there are several beach resorts that offer additional amenities such as changing rooms, loungers, and gastronomy for a small fee. These family-friendly facilities ensure safety and comfort for all age groups.
Here you can find Strandbad Krainz, Strandbad Unterburg, and others.
